!!!Aruba: Geography
||Location|Caribbean, island in the Caribbean Sea, north of Venezuela
||Geographic Coordinates|12 30 N, 69 58 W[{GoogleMap location='12.5,-69.96667' zoom='4'}]
||Land boundaries|0 km
||Coastline|68.5 km
||Elevation Extremes|''lowest point: ''Caribbean Sea 0 m\\''highest point: ''Ceru Jamanota 188 m
||Highest Mountains|
||Terrain|flat with a few hills; scant vegetation
||Natural Hazards|hurricanes; lies outside the Caribbean hurricane belt and is rarely threatened
||Natural Resource|NEGL; white sandy beaches
||Land Use|''arable land: ''11.11%\\''permanent crops: ''0%\\''other: ''88.89% (2005)
||Climate|tropical marine; little seasonal temperature variation

||Geography-note|a flat, riverless island renowned for its white sand beaches; its tropical climate is moderated by constant trade winds from the Atlantic Ocean; the temperature is almost constant at about 27 degrees Celsius (81 degrees Fahrenheit)
